Her Majesty The Queen congratulates South West Lakes Trust - Mon 19 Jul 2010
South West Lakes Trust is the first in Cornwall to receive the Queens's Award for Enterprise in the Sustainable Development category. Evelyn Stacey said "The Queen's Award was a wonderful achievement and I was thrilled to meet Her Majesty the Queen. This has to be the high point of the Trust's development over the last ten years. I'd like to emphasise that this marvellous award is for each an every employee. Everyone has made exceptional efforts to make our organisation a huge success and our staff richly deserve to win the highest recognition."
Her Majesty's representative, Lady Mary Holborow, Lord Lieutenant of Cornwall, Dame Commander of the Royal Victorian Order made a presentation a few weeks ago to mark the Trust's excellent accomplishment in gaining the Award. The Trust received an engraved rose bowl as well as the Grant of Appointment which bears the signatures of the HM The Queen and the Prime Minister (Rt. Hon. Gordon Brown who was in office on 21 April when the Queen's Awards were announced).
